It specifies whether to enable the air interface scheduling function.
Air interface scheduling guarantees that each client shares equivalent transmission duration. If
Air Interface
a client with low transmission rate fails to complete transmission within the duration, it has to
Scheduling
wait until the next transmission time. Air interface scheduling prevents clients with low
transmission rate occupying too many resources, improving the overall efficiency of the router,
and ensuring the throughput.
It specifies whether to enable the broadcast probe response suppression function.
By default, wireless devices keep sending Probe Request packets that include the SSID field to
scan their nearby wireless networks. After receiving such packets, the AP determines whether
Suppress
Broadcast
the wireless devices are allowed to access the wireless networks of the AP based on the packets
Probe
and responds using the Probe Response packets (including all Beacon frame parameters), which
Response
consumes a lot of wireless resources.
Enable indicates that the AP does not respond to such requests, so as to save wireless
resources.

It specifies the wireless client disconnection interval of the router. The router disconnects from
Client
a wireless client if no traffic is transmitted or received by the wireless client within the interval.
Timeout
If the wireless client starts transmitting or receiving traffic within the interval, the countdown is
Interval
reset.
